Q: Is 6,471,044 a Prime Number?
A: No, 6,471,044 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 6471044 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 1,013 1,597 2,026 3,194 4,052 6,388 1,617,761 3,235,522 and 6,471,044, with no remainder.
Since 6,471,044 cannot be divided by just 1 and 6,471,044, it is not a prime number.
